[PULL 09/25] migration: rename 'pos' field in QEMUFile to 'bytes_processed' |
Date: |
Wed, 22 Jun 2022 02:25:31 +0200 |
From: Daniel P. Berrangé <berrange@redhat.com>
The field name 'pos' gives the misleading impression that the QEMUFile
objects are seekable. This is not the case, as in general we just
have an opaque stream. The users of this method are only interested
in the total bytes processed. This switches to a new name that
reflects the intended usage.
Every QIOChannel backed impl of QEMUFile is currently ignoring the
'pos' field.
The only QEMUFile impl using 'pos' as an offset for I/O is the block
device vmstate. A later patch is introducing a QIOChannel impl for the
vmstate, and to handle this it is tracking a file offset itself
internally to the QIOChannel impl. So when we later eliminate the
QEMUFileOps callbacks later, the 'pos' field will no longer be used
from any I/O read/write methods.
